chalice
countable noun: A chalice is a large gold or silver cup with a stem. Chalices are used to hold wine in the Christian service of Holy Communion.

chalice in American English
a cup; goblet
noun: a cup for the wine of the Eucharist or Mass

chalice in British English
noun: a drinking cup; goblet
